Best video settings

ND filters allow setting the shutter speed to twice the frame rate at ISO 100. This will avoid the choppy look of faster shutter speeds in your videos. Note, this applies to video only. For stills, faster shutter speed is better to eliminate camera movement blur. That means, for stills, don't use ND filters.

Setting exposure and locking white balance are important to simplify post processing. Auto WB is especially bad as the scene changes, so do the colors. Also, the histogram will help you determine the correct exposure. DO NOT OVEREXPOSE. You can't fix that. Slightly underexposed images and video can be easily corrected in post.
